Note: To convert a B-Vent to a Direct Vent,
remove the air intake plug, remove the
spill switch assembly and re-install the ue
slider bottom plate, re-install the jumper
onto the thermocouple wire, re-install the air
intake cover plates, install the proper venting,
re-install the screw into the draft tube at the
front top of the unit.

VENTING FIREPLACE INSERTS:
The ENVIRO Sonnet may be installed and vented into any solid fuel replace that has been installed
in accordance with the National, Provincial/State and local building codes and has been constructed of
non-combustible materials. Before starting, refer to I
NITIAL INSTALLATION - PREPARING YOUR SONNET FOR
I
NSTALLATION and INITIAL INSTALLATION - CONVERTING A DIRECT VENT FIREPLACE TO A B-VENT FIREPLACE. Please
reference the information in Table 5 and Figures 39, 40, and 43.
An approved chimney liner and rain cap must be used. A throat connector or ashing must be installed
to ensure a tight seal, top performance, safety and efciency. Carefully follow the manufacturer’s
instructions that accompany the chimney liner kit. Use listed B-Vent or Flexmaster double walled
aluminum ex vent.
If necessary, remove the vent collar plate from the top of the insert and connect it securely to the liner
with sheet metal screws and/or hose clamps. Check for any tears in the liner at this point. IMPORTANT:
The screws that hold the vent collar plate in its approved position must be installed.

3. Remove screw from draft tube and remove air intake covers.
a) Remove the glass door as shown in the M
AINTENANCE AND SERVICE - GLASS DOOR REMOVAL.
b) Using a T-20 screwdriver remove the screw that is in the draft tube pointed at in Figure 30.
c) Remove the two (2) air intake covers below the rebox (refer to Figure 38), they can be pried out
using a at head screwdriver.
d) Install door.
4. Test re the appliance and ensure proper operation. A venturi adjustment (Figure 8) could be required
to achieve an efcient ame, refer to Figure 79. Improper operation or adjustment could result in
Carbon Monoxide production causing personal injury or property damage.
Provide for proper and adequate venting
and air supply for this appliance in
accordance with the tables in the current
National Fuel Gas Code, Z223.1/NFPA 54
or the CSA B149.1.
NOTE: If the Sonnet unit is pulled out
of its installation, and the vent air intake
system is disconnected for any reason,
ensure that the vent-air intake pipes are
re-sealed with high-temperature sealant
or silicone and reconnected with three
(3) sheet metal screws evenly spaced.
